    A lumps and bumps biopsy is a simple medical procedure used to evaluate unusual growths, soft tissue swellings, or skin lesions. When a lump is detected under or on the skin, a tiny sample of tissue or fluid is removed for laboratory examination. Doctors typically perform this using fine-needle aspiration, core needle biopsy, or a minor surgical excision under local anesthesia. The harvested sample is then analyzed by a pathologist to determine whether the tissue is benign, inflammatory, or malignant. This essential diagnostic test provides clarity, helping your healthcare team create a safe, targeted treatment plan tailored to your needs.

    An **Antimony Test** is a diagnostic toxicology evaluation used to measure the levels of antimony, a toxic heavy metal, in a patient's blood, urine, or hair.
    The test is primarily ordered to investigate acute or chronic heavy metal poisoning resulting from occupational exposure (such as in smelting, glass production, or battery manufacturing) or accidental ingestion.
    Elevated antimony levels can indicate systemic toxicity, which can severely impact the respiratory system, cardiovascular health, and gastrointestinal tract. Monitoring these levels is essential for diagnosing environmental toxicity, ensuring industrial workplace safety, and managing effective chelation therapy.

    An **Anti-Smith (Anti-Sm) Antibodies by EIA** test is a highly specific blood test used to diagnose **Systemic Lupus Erythematosus (SLE)**.
    The test detects autoantibodies directed against Smith proteins, which are core components of small nuclear ribonucleoproteins involved in cellular RNA processing.
    While Anti-Sm antibodies are only found in roughly 20% to 30% of lupus patients, they are rarely present in other conditions or healthy individuals. Consequently, a positive Enzyme Immunoassay (EIA) result is heavily weighted as a definitive marker for confirming an SLE diagnosis and monitoring potential lupus-related kidney disease complications.

    ### **Anti-Hepatitis B Surface Antibodies (Anti-HBs) Test**
    The **Anti-HBs (HBsAb) Titre test** is a quantitative blood assay that measures the concentration of protective antibodies against the Hepatitis B surface antigen.
    * **Immunity Assessment:** It is primarily used to confirm immunity to the Hepatitis B virus (HBV), acquired either through successful vaccination or recovery from a past, resolved infection.
    * **Clinical Threshold:** A titre level of **\ge 10 mIU/mL** is globally recognized as the threshold indicating active, long-term protective immunity against HBV.
    * **Pre-employment & Monitoring:** This test is essential for healthcare workers, newborns of HBV-positive mothers, and immunocompromised patients to evaluate their defense status and determine the necessity of vaccine booster doses.

    ### **Anti-Chikungunya IgM Antibody Test**
    The **Anti-Chikungunya IgM test** is a crucial serological assay for the early diagnosis of an active or recent infection with the Chikungunya virus. Immunoglobulin M (IgM) are the first antibodies produced by the immune system, typically appearing within 3 to 7 days after the onset of symptoms (primarily fever and severe joint pain).
    A positive IgM result indicates a likely current or very recent infection, enabling rapid clinical intervention and public health response. The test is fundamental for differentiating Chikungunya from similar diseases like Dengue, as IgM antibodies typically remain detectable for several months before diminishing.

    The Anti-Phospholipid Antibody (APLA) Test is a blood test used to detect antibodies that mistakenly attack the body's own phospholipids, increasing the risk of abnormal blood clotting. It helps diagnose Antiphospholipid Syndrome (APS), a condition associated with deep vein thrombosis, stroke, recurrent miscarriages, and certain autoimmune disorders such as lupus. Doctors may recommend this test for people with unexplained blood clots or repeated pregnancy loss. Early detection supports timely treatment, helping reduce complications and improve long-term health outcomes. The Anti-Phospholipid Antibody Test plays an important role in evaluating clotting disorders and guiding appropriate medical care.

    The **Antinuclear Antibody (ANA) test**—often mistakenly abbreviated as ADA—is a primary blood test used to detect autoantibodies that target the nucleus of a body's own cells. It serves as a vital screening tool for evaluating suspected systemic autoimmune disorders, most notably Systemic Lupus Erythematosus (SLE), Sjogren's syndrome, and scleroderma.

    A positive ANA result indicates that the immune system is attacking its own tissues, though it requires further specific testing (like an ENA panel) and clinical evaluation to confirm a definitive diagnosis, as low levels of these antibodies can sometimes occur in healthy individuals.

    **Sperm Aneuploidy testing for chromosomes 13, 18, 21, X, and Y via FISH** (Fluorescence In Situ Hybridization) is an advanced prenatal diagnostics tool that evaluates the genetic health of a semen sample. By utilizing fluorescently labeled DNA probes, this targeted assay visualizes and counts these five specific chromosomes inside individual sperm heads.
    It screens for numerical chromosomal abnormalities (aneuploidies) that cause severe developmental disorders:
    * **Trisomies 13, 18, and 21:** Associated with Patau, Edwards, and Down syndromes.
    * ***** Chromosome Aneuploidies (X and Y):** Linked to Klinefelter or Turner syndromes.
    Identifying high baseline aneuploidy rates helps clinicians assess risks for recurrent miscarriages or IVF implantation failures, guiding couples toward successful reproductive strategies.

    An **Anemia Profile M** is a comprehensive diagnostic blood panel designed to evaluate the underlying causes of low hemoglobin and poor red blood cell (RBC) health. It goes beyond a standard blood count to pinpoint specific nutritional deficiencies and production issues.
    The profile typically evaluates:
    * **Complete Blood Count (CBC) with RBC Indices:** Assesses cell size (MCV) and hemoglobin concentration (MCH, MCHC).
    * **Iron Studies:** Measures serum iron, Total Iron-Binding Capacity (TIBC), and ferritin to map out body iron stores.
    * **Vitamin B12 & Folate Levels:** Screen for macrocytic or megaloblastic anemias.
    It is crucial for identifying iron deficiency, chronic inflammation, or vitamin malabsorption.

    An **Anemia Profile - A** is a comprehensive screening panel designed to evaluate the blood's capacity to carry oxygen and identify the root causes of anemia. It provides crucial insights into conditions like nutritional deficiencies, chronic disease, or bone marrow disorders.

    This foundational profile typically measures essential markers, including a Complete Blood Count (CBC) to evaluate hemoglobin and red blood cells, alongside iron stores, total iron-binding capacity (TIBC), and ferritin levels. By assessing these key indices, healthcare providers can accurately differentiate between iron deficiency anemia and other hematological variants, allowing for targeted treatment plans and effective patient management.
